About the role
Cleveland Clinic Fairview Hospital is a Magnet Hospital, recognized for excellence in nursing. The Innovation Unit, part of 5 North Complex Medical Care Unit, focuses on innovation in healthcare delivery.
Responsibilities
- Assist in delivering exceptional care to patients, families, and visitors.
- Interact directly with patients, families, and visitors to enhance their experience and provide healthcare information.
- Participate in a residency core curriculum based on individual learning needs.
- Provide direct nursing care alongside a success coach.
- Establish and/or revise priorities for patient care based on acuity of need, patient preference, and resource availability.
- Respond to data indicating risk to patients' health and initiate corrective actions.
- Seek supervision, consultation, and assistance when unable to perform safely and independently.
- Document in patients' medical records.
Requirements
- Graduate from an accredited school of professional nursing (ADN or BSN).
- Current state licensure as a Registered Nurse (RN).
- Basic Life Support (BLS) certification through the American Heart Association (AHA) or American Red Cross.
- (Optional) Advanced Cardiac Life Support (ACLS) certification through American Heart Association (AHA) for critical care areas.

Pay
- Pay range minimum: $35.50 per hour.
- Pay range maximum: $55.60 per hour.
Schedule
Rotating shifts from 7:00 p.m. -- 7:30 a.m. and 7:00 a.m. -- 7:30 p.m., with rotating weekend and holiday requirements.
Physical Requirements
- Requires full range of body motion including handling and lifting patient, manual and finger dexterity, and eye-hand coordination.
- Requires standing and walking for extended periods of time.
- Requires corrected vision and hearing to normal range.
- Requires working under stressful conditions and irregular hours.
- Exposure to communicable diseases and/or body fluids.
- Medium Work - Exerting 20 to 50 pounds of force occasionally, and/or 10 to 25 pounds of force frequently, and/or greater than negligible up to 10 pounds of force constantly to move objects.
- Physical Demand requirements are in excess of those for Light Work.
